Biography

Khulan Nyamsuren is a Licensed Professional Counselor in the state of Virginia who is dedicated to creating a safe, supportive, and nonjudgmental environment where clients can openly explore their thoughts, emotions, and life experiences. She values authenticity, compassion, and collaboration, fostering a therapeutic relationship built on trust, unconditional positive regard, and gentle guidance when appropriate.

Khulan utilizes a person-centered, trauma-informed, and somatic-based approach to therapy, tailoring treatment to meet each client’s unique needs and goals. She integrates evidence-based techniques from a variety of therapeutic modalities to promote healing, resilience, and lasting personal growth. Khulan has experience working with children, adolescents, young adults, and adults facing challenges such as anxiety, depression, post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D), domestic violence, sexual assault, childhood trauma, and generational trauma.

As a first-generation immigrant with a multicultural background, Khulan understands the profound impact that culture, identity, and lived experiences can have on mental health and personal development. She is committed to providing culturally responsive care that honors each client’s unique story, values, and strengths. Her holistic approach recognizes the interconnectedness of the mind, body, and spirit, empowering clients to cultivate greater self-awareness, emotional well-being, and resilience.

Khulan is passionate about supporting individuals on their healing journey and helping them create meaningful, fulfilling lives that are aligned with their values, strengths, and personal goals.
